Comment prendre des photos depuis un Appareil photo & enregistré dans la Galerie de Photos par programmation?
Dans les Applications de l'iPhone, je veux prendre des photos depuis un Appareil photo & enregistrer dans la Galerie de Photos par programmation. Est-il possible dans le Simulateur d'iPhone?
donc merci de m'indiquer un lien ou des documents que vous avez.
Merci d'avance
La prise de photos depuis l'Appareil photo n'est pas possible dans le Simulateur, vous devez utiliser l'appareil pour tester votre code.
OriginalL'auteur Nikunj Jadav | 2011-07-25
Vous devez vous connecter pour publier un commentaire.
Vous utilisez uiimagepickercontroller à cette fin. Tout d'abord, l'importation de l'MobileCoreServices.cadre. Puis tirez vers le haut de l'appareil photo:
Ensuite, enregistrez la photo par la mise en œuvre de la uiimagepickercontrollerdelegate et une fonction de sauvegarde:
Plus d'informations sur l'image:didFinishSaving.... peuvent être trouvés ici
http://developer.apple.com/library/ios/#documentation/UIKit/Reference/UIKitFunctionReference/Reference/reference.html
Également jeter un oeil à ce post
https://stackoverflow.com/questions/1282830/uiimagepickercontroller-uiimage-memory-and-more
OriginalL'auteur Bushra Shahid
il n'est pas possible dans le simulateur.Vous devez utiliser l'appareil.
OriginalL'auteur Heena
J'espère que vous vous rendez compte que le simulateur ne pas avoir un appareil photo..... Donc je suppose que c'est pas possible. Vous pouvez certainement utiliser un périphérique.... Vous pouvez faire usage de UIImagePickerController pour la capture d'images.
OriginalL'auteur visakh7
Il y a 3 offre des conditions optimales nécessaires pour prendre une photo du programme:
L'appareil a besoin d'avoir un appareil photo vérifier par
Commandes de l'appareil doivent être masqués (sélecteur est un UIImagePickerController)
utiliser le takePicture de UIImagePickerController
[sélecteur de takePicture];
Note de côté, parce qu'il ne bug moi pendant quelques minutes, la méthode takePicture écarte également de la vue.
A également posté une réponse plus complète ici Autre Pile répondre
OriginalL'auteur GrandSteph